Warning: all spoilers for the First-Episode Twist are unmarked on this page.Peter Milligan and Mike Allred's run on Marvel Comics's 1991 X-Force comic book series, starting with issue #116, was an In Name Only sequel to everything that had gone before.Set in the shared Marvel Universe, X-Force was part of the wider X-Men franchise, initially a Darker and Edgier book about a team of heroic mutants who acted more like soldiers than superheroes.As part of a wider revival of the X-Men line, Marvel's new editor-in-chief Joe Quesada recruited Milligan and Allred to take over X-Force – and they agreed as long as they were free to do absolutely anything they wanted. The result was a cast of entirely new characters, a for-profit team of publicity-hungry superhumans who'd blatantly stolen the X-Force codename name from the original team. The tone was cynical and satirical, swiftly establishing that Anyone Can Die and offering a commentary on Reality TV and the nature of fame.The run, and the X-Force series as a whole, ended with #129. Milligan and Allred continued their story in X-Statix, a Sequel Series, whereas X-Force was revived in 2004 with a return to its original cast and style.The entire run was later collected as X-Force: Famous, Mutant and Mortal.

Anyone Can Die: The First-Episode Twist leaves most of the initial team dead, and several of their replacements are also killed off swiftly. The members of X-Force are very aware of the team's mortality rate.

First-Episode Twist: The mission to rescue 'Boyz R Us' from their kidnappers goes horribly wrong. X-Force subdue the gunmen, and then Zeitgeist spots the helicopter gunship that's hovering near the skyscraper. The barrage that follows kills everyone on the team except U-Go Girl, Doop and new recruit the Anarchist.

Axel's fourteen, he's with a thirteen year-old girl he thinks he loves, they're drunk, they're alone on the beach, and they're about to get physical. At which point his mutant power manifests for the first time and adolescent Power Incontinence means that she gets a face full of his acidic Super Spit. The comic cuts to the older Axel waking up in a chair, watching footage of himself as Zeitgeist on a mission, using his powers to deliberately kill and maim.
